Armenia Poses a Threat to the Region: Fabricated Statement by Turkish Parliament Speaker
Turkish Parliament Speaker Mustafa Sentop has stated that Armenia poses a threat to the region. He made this statement during a video conference titled ‘The Role of Parliaments in Strengthening International Peace and Stability,’ organized at the initiative of Turkmenistan.
“Turkey perceives Armenia as a state that acts recklessly, posing a danger to Azerbaijan and, more broadly, to the region. Turkey's support for Azerbaijan is not only an indicator of the friendship and brotherhood between the two countries but also a testament to the legitimacy of Baku’s position against the backdrop of threats to regional peace,” emphasized Sentop.
